Sustainability and Safety
Packaging innovation has been characterized by sustainability. The new generation of dispensing pumps will focus on using greener materials and recyclable parts without affecting the durability and safety.
Polypropylene (PP), as one of the most used materials in the manufacturing of pumps, continues to feature prominently in terms of its recyclability, chemical resistance, and safety in food consumption. The current trends, however, point towards the direction of mono-material designs of pumps, designs which are easy to recycle as all the parts are made out of one plastic material.
